How does the size of padel ball vs tennis ball compare?

A padel ball is regulated to be slightly smaller than a standard tennis ball, measuring between 6.35 cm and 6.77 cm. This specific padel ball vs tennis ball sizing ensures that the ball interacts correctly with the smaller rackets used in the sport.

Does size influence your game?

But here is the kicker: a few millimeters can change the entire feel of your swing. Smaller balls are more aerodynamic and allow for tighter spin control when playing off the glass.

  • Smaller diameter reduces air resistance.
  • Increased density provides a solid feel on impact.
  • Precision becomes the priority over pure velocity.

Why is pressure vital for padel ball vs tennis ball?

Internal pressure dictates the speed of the game, with padel balls requiring a lower PSI of around 10 to 11 to suit a Panoramic Padel Court. When you compare padel ball vs tennis ball specs, the higher 14 PSI of tennis equipment would make a padel match uncontrollably fast.

Why use lower PSI?

You might wonder why you wouldn’t want more speed, but in a cage, control is king. Lower pressure increases the “dwell time” on your racket, giving you the split second needed to aim for the corners.

  • Lower pressure reduces the force of the rebound.
  • It allows for more strategic, slower rallies.
  • Pressure varies with altitude and court temperature.

What is the bounce of padel ball vs tennis ball?

A padel ball must bounce between 135 and 145 cm when dropped from a height of 254 cm on a hard surface. This specific padel ball vs tennis ball bounce requirement ensures the game remains playable within the glass walls of a Super Panoramic Padel Court.

Can environment change bounce?

But here is the kicker: altitude and temperature can turn a standard ball into a rocket. In high-altitude cities, players often use specialized low-pressure balls to compensate for the thinner air.

  • Heat increases internal pressure and bounce height.
  • Cold weather makes the rubber core stiffer and the bounce lower.
  • Humidity can weigh down the felt, slowing the rebound.

How to build a padel ball vs tennis ball core?

The core of both balls is built by vulcanizing two rubber half-shells together under extreme heat and pressure. When constructing a padel ball vs tennis ball core, the rubber compound for padel is often slightly softer to handle the lower PSI requirements.

What is the vulcanization process?

Wait, there is more to it than just heat. You must introduce a chemical pellet or pressurized air into the center before the shells are fused to create the internal “spring.”

  • Natural rubber is mixed with strengthening agents.
  • Half-shells are molded in high-precision metal dyes.
  • Internal pressure is locked in during the final sealing stage.

Frequently Asked Questions

Can I use tennis balls for padel practice?
No, it is not recommended because the higher bounce of a tennis ball will distort your sense of timing and wall play. You will find it much harder to transition back to a real padel match if you practice with the wrong equipment.

What’s the best way to tell them apart quickly?
Check the printed logo on the surface of the felt, as most manufacturers clearly state the sport. If the logo is worn off, a simple drop test will reveal that the padel ball bounces significantly lower.

Can I repressurize dead balls?
Yes, there are specialized pressurized canisters on the market that can force air back into the rubber core. While this can extend the life of a ball for practice, it will never perfectly replicate the feel of a fresh, factory-sealed can.

What happens if a padel ball gets wet?
The felt becomes saturated and the ball will feel much heavier and slower during play. Moisture also damages the glue bonding the felt to the core, leading to “balding” and unpredictable flight patterns.

Is one ball more expensive than the other?
The pricing is generally comparable, though padel balls are often sold in 3-ball cans while tennis balls can come in 3 or 4-ball sets. On a per-ball basis, the cost of high-quality manufacturing remains similar across both disciplines.
